The BypassESU utility was specially designed to bypass restrictions on installing ESU updates (those that were distributed through a paid subscription until January 2023). And she successfully coped with this task. Now, having supplemented BypassESU with the Win7 WU ESU Patcher utility, we can use updates for Windows Embedded 7 and Windows Server 2008 R2, the subscription for which was supposed to end in October 2023 and January 2024, respectively, but at the time of release of the assembly, in fact, has not completed. These updates are fully compatible with regular Windows 7!

The BypassESU utility consists of three independent modules:
– The ESU Suppressor module is responsible for the ability to install ESU updates that you downloaded from Microsoft Update Catalog.
– The WU ESU Patcher module allows you to download and install ESU updates via Windows Update.
– The .NET 4 ESU Bypass module is designed for downloading and installing (including through Windows Update) ESU updates for .NET Frameworks 4.x.

You will not be able to somehow influence the operation of ESU Suppressor in this assembly. As long as the system has updates from a paid subscription installed, it will not be possible to disable it. The WU ESU Patcher module is outdated for our purposes, and in the BypassESU interface I replaced its call with the mode switch of the Win7 WU ESU Patcher module. Here you can choose what our system will mimic to install ESU updates through Windows Update: under Windows Embedded 7, under Windows Server 2008 R2; or select the combined Windows Server 2008 R2 + Windows 7 mode. The latter may be required to update other Microsoft products installed on the system through Windows Update. Well, the .NET 4 ESU Bypass module combines the work of the first two, but only exclusively for .NET Frameworks 4.x updates.

In this build, the default settings for the BypassESU utility are, in my opinion, optimal. ESU Suppressor and .NET 4 ESU Bypass are included. Win7 WU ESU Patcher for 64-bit systems is enabled in Windows Server 2008 R2 category mode, and for 32-bit systems – in Windows 7 Embedded category mode. But all of this, except for ESU Suppressor (which I wrote about above), you can reconfigure to suit your preferences.

PS At the time the build was released, the Windows 7 Embedded category mode no longer provided the ability to download new updates through Windows Update. Perhaps this is a temporary phenomenon, or perhaps for 32-bit versions of Windows 7, installation of updates is now only available through preliminary downloading from the Microsoft Update Catalog.
